Chorionic Villus Sampling (CVS)CVS (Chorionic Villus Sampling) ResultsChorionic villus sampling (CVS) is a test
done during early pregnancy that can find certain problems with your
baby (fetus). Cells from your baby are
looked at carefully for the proper number and arrangement of the genetic
material (chromosomes) that show genetic diseases. Normally
there are 46 chromosomes in each cell, arranged in 23 pairs. Chromosomes also
tell the sex of your baby. It may take 1 to 2 weeks to get CVS results. Chorionic villus sampling
(CVS)| Normal: | No abnormalities are found in
the genetic material of the chorionic villus cells. |
|---|
| Abnormal: | Abnormalities are found in the
genetic material of the chorionic villus cells. |
